US President Donald Trump has stated that Russia is ready for a peace agreement, with President of Ukraine Vladimir Zelensky it is more difficult to agree, but “it is normal”.

“I think Russia is ready, and many have said that Russia wants to go for anything. I think we have a deal with Russia. We have to conclude an agreement with Zelensky, ”Trump told reporters in the oval office.

“I thought it would be easier to deal with Zelensky. So long, but it’s okay, all is well. I think we have agreed with both, I hope they will do it, ”he added.

Trump also suggested a possible meeting with Russian President Vladimir Putin in Saudi Arabia.

“I plan to meet him, perhaps, but most likely – no. But we can meet shortly after that, ”Trump said.

Before that, Donald Trump called the statement of President of Ukraine Vladimir Zelensky on April 23 that Kiev does not legally recognize the occupied Crimea in Russian territory.

American means of information, in particular, The Washington Post, citing unnamed sources, reported that US representatives at a meeting in London will be offered to Ukraine and Europe to recognize Crimea in Russian territory and freeze conflict on the current front line.

Financial Times in the evening of April 22, citing three sources, reported that Russian President Vladimir Putin during a meeting with Trump Special Special Supporter Steve Witcoff in St. Petersburg suggested to stop fighting in Ukraine on the current front line.
